Skip to main content

Altissimo Python package

Project description

Altissimo Python package

Classes

Firestore

Usage

from altissimo.firestore import Firestore

f = Firestore(project=project, credentials=credentials, database=database)

# get a list of dicts from a Firestore Collection
items = f.get_collection("collection")

SecretManager

Usage

from altissimo.secretmanager import SecretManager

s = SecretManager(project=project, credentials=credentials)

# get the value of a SecretManager Secret Version
secret = s.get_secret(secret, version="latest", project=project)

Modules

Tools

Usage

from altissimo.tools import chunks

# get successive chunks of 5 items from list
for chunk in chunks(my_list, 5):
    # process the chunk
    pass
  • chunks(list, n): Return successive n-sized chunks from list.
  • list_to_dict(list, key="id"): Return a dict of items by key from list.

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

altissimo-0.1.3.tar.gz (23.4 kB view details)

Uploaded Source

Built Distribution

altissimo-0.1.3-py3-none-any.whl (25.9 kB view details)

Uploaded Python 3

File details

Details for the file altissimo-0.1.3.tar.gz.

File metadata

  • Download URL: altissimo-0.1.3.tar.gz
  • Upload date:
  • Size: 23.4 kB
  • Tags: Source
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/5.1.1 CPython/3.12.4

File hashes

Hashes for altissimo-0.1.3.tar.gz
Algorithm Hash digest
SHA256 28e0ce2f534c6e3a16cf28da591a95552682e0617e8211617b6a12107e76553b
MD5 a8d726c9e4824766a7518f688ce90ede
BLAKE2b-256 daa49504075076aec8616db72d46c7868fde4b32760e4a76bc848ec7beae6492

See more details on using hashes here.

File details

Details for the file altissimo-0.1.3-py3-none-any.whl.

File metadata

  • Download URL: altissimo-0.1.3-py3-none-any.whl
  • Upload date:
  • Size: 25.9 kB
  • Tags: Python 3
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/5.1.1 CPython/3.12.4

File hashes

Hashes for altissimo-0.1.3-py3-none-any.whl
Algorithm Hash digest
SHA256 d996608dc560d128a97da2475088c943e221aba5870b785065fa78f50ff18f23
MD5 3b585781e389f03e5eef27d0484d9267
BLAKE2b-256 ae2f829863105d29b4411010900857dac0ed02f29a829fbc50e9e3079c6e67f7

See more details on using hashes here.

Supported by

AWS AWS Cloud computing and Security Sponsor Datadog Datadog Monitoring Fastly Fastly CDN Google Google Download Analytics Microsoft Microsoft PSF Sponsor Pingdom Pingdom Monitoring Sentry Sentry Error logging StatusPage StatusPage Status page